In some locations during some time periods, aliens (immigrants who were not naturalized) could not own real property or could not bequeath real property. State statute dictated what the rights of aliens were in regards to real property ownership. By the end of the 19th century most US states did not have restrictions on property ownership by aliens. But–refer to contemporary statute in your state of interest for specific information.
